Appears to be either a M96 or M38 Small Ring Mauser. It has the stepped barrel and what appears to be the original military site (I am no expert what so ever).

Carl Gustof, Husqvarna and Mauser's plant in Oberndorf Germany manufactured these rifles (but apparently out of swedish steel as it is said to be the best). I can't tell you by looking at it if its a M96 or M38 as the bolt has been modified, the barrel appears to have been cut and the markings are covered.

There are alot of people on this site that can help you with more information, and anyone will tell you that these old girls are awesome to shoot and keep up with most of the more modern quarter bores (although slightly larger than .25, actually.264 I believe).

Google Swedish Mauser and you will find all sorts of good articles, there are a few from Chuck Hawks and other writers as well.

Bolt off your scope and front mount and the date of manufacture should be there.
